Quick Tip: Calibrate Screen With Stylus, Not Fingers!

Every Windows Mobile Professional Device (Pocket PC) has a screen calibration utility that pops up the first time you set up your device or after a hard reset. A quick tip if you happen to own the LG Incite on AT&T or the CDMA Samsung Omnia on Verizon Wireless in the US, please use your stylus, which is separate but included in the box, to calibrate your screen. According to a user on MobileGadgetNews who thought he could use his finger to calibrate the screen to his Verizon Omnia, the results were not great. After he re-calibrated with the stylus, screen taps became more accurate.

Although those devices have software and interface add-ons that may make the devices more finger-friendly, calibration still requires the accuracy of the stylus and you only really need to do this once or after a hard reset.
